Free pizza in the Mother-of-all giveaways at Battersea Power Station (but be quick)

Mother – the Italian restaurant without the nonsense – at Circus West Village, Battersea Power Station – is turning one year old.

To celebrate, they are throwing a huge birthday party with FREE PIZZA, BEER and WINE all night while stocks last. There’s also going to be great music all night by special guest DJs.

The restoration of the Power Station continues with shops, food and drinks, and leisure opportunities outlets. The arrival of Mother at shops and food hub Circus West Village was the first international outpost of a pizza chain from Denmark.
More than one million people have visited Circus West Village in its first year and over 1,000 people are now living in the thriving community.
